If she seems content to be sitting on the nest, just let her be. If she ruffles up her feathers and makes angry noises at you, that means she wants to be left alone. It also means she is probably fine.

Broody is when a hen wants to sit on eggs to hatch them. A hen can be broody on a nest with eggs, or on a nest with no eggs. A broody hen usually seems content to just sit, except when a person or another chicken comes near. Then the broody hen will puff up her feathers, make loud or scary noises, and maybe peck the person or other chicken. This is her way of protecting her nest.

Some hens pop into the nest, lay an egg quickly, and leave again. Some other hens like to sit there for a while before they get around to laying. The ones who like to sit there before laying will often act like broody hens during that time.

Sometimes a hen will act broody for a few hours, then normal for a while, then broody again. The off-and-on behavior seems to mean the hen is on the verge of going broody but not quite there yet. She may progress to full broodiness, or she may go back to normal non-broody behavior, and you won't know which until it happens.
